Shrnutí:The assessment of computational thinking (CT) skills based on text-based programming is a necessary part of the implementation of CT education in higher education. However, the current research on CT assessment is mostly single-approach, which is not effective in accurately measuring numerous competencies of CT skills and has the disadvantage of assessment limitation. In order to solve the problem of assessment limitations, this paper defines the content of CT evaluation from the perspective of text-based programming and constructs a multidimensional test method. Different test schemes are selected according to the characteristics of CT skills, and assessment tools are developed by combining the question test, programming test and scale survey, and the assessment tools are used to evaluate and analyze learners' CT skills from qualitative and quantitative perspectives. The results show that the evaluation indicators and test questions designed on text-based programming are more consistent with the evaluation objectives. And the approach of evaluating CT skills from both qualitative and quantitative perspectives can reflect learners' CT skills more comprehensively and accurately.
